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Pensarn (Gwynedd) to Woodgrange Park start from as little as £19.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Pensarn (Gwynedd) to Woodgrange Park start from £77.30 one way, or £96.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Pensarn (Gwynedd) to Woodgrange Park are available for £121.90 one way, or £207.60 return

Facilities at Pensarn (Gwynedd) Station

The station itself is modest with basic facilities. It's important to plan ahead as currently, there are no ticket offices, machines, or smartcard services available. If you need assistance, you can reach out to their customer service helpline at 08002006060 or check updates through the Transport for Wales website. Though lacking manned facilities, Pensarn station does offer step-free access to its platforms, which can be an essential consideration for those with accessibility needs.

Before you embark, it's good to know there are no waiting rooms or toilet facilities, so ensure you're prepared. The station lacks seating areas and refreshment facilities, so having supplies with you might be a wise idea. Unfortunately, amenities such as bike storage, shops, ATM, or public Wi-Fi are not present, emphasizing its function as a charming stopover rather than a destination in itself.

Travel Connectivity from Pensarn

Despite its rural charm, Pensarn (Gwynedd) station keeps you connected with a variety of transport options. While there's no direct taxi rank, you can easily arrange for pick-up or drop-off at the station. For those opting for bus travel, the nearest bus stops are conveniently located on the main road about 80 meters away, providing access to broader routes available in the region.

For those looking for connections during rail disruptions, rail replacement services operate from a local bus stop on the A496, near the station's access road. While bicycle hire isn't available onsite, you might consider this transportation mode if accessible elsewhere in the vicinity.

Facilities and Amenities at Woodgrange Park

While Woodgrange Park may not boast an extensive range of amenities, it does provide essential services to ensure a comfortable travel experience. Tickets can be easily purchased and collected from on-site machines, which are accessible to all travelers, including those with disabilities. For those with hearing impairments, the induction loop system allows for smoother communication. However, travelers should note the absence of refreshment facilities and waiting lounges, so planning ahead is suggested if you're in need of a snack or a place to rest before your journey.

Accessible Travel and Support Services

The station takes pride in its step-free access, creating an inclusive environment for travelers of all capabilities. CCTV cameras cover both the bicycle storage area and the station to ensure passenger safety. Regrettably, there are no available accessible taxis or parking spaces specifically designated for those with mobility impairments, so it may be wise to plan accordingly if special arrangements are needed. Fortunately, trained staff are present to offer on-the-spot assistance and general inquiries seven days a week, ensuring your journey with the Overground is as smooth as possible.

Onward Travel Made Easy

Strategically positioned, Woodgrange Park provides seamless travel connections via both rail replacement bus services and proximity to nearby metro stations. For those seeking to continue their journeys eastward to Barking or westward towards Walthamstow Central, there are convenient bus services just down the road from the station. Meanwhile, Manor Park's National Rail station is a short 7-minute walk away, affording you further travel options. This makes Woodgrange Park an excellent interchange for convenient travel throughout London.
